I'm new to Express Scripts (regular prescriptions) and Accredo (specialty pharmacy) and so far it's been a nightmare. Accredo dispenses my MS drug (an injectable) and I've been trying to get a handle on the cost. For this you need to have the patience of a saint. I keep getting different prices from different people and when I call back to verify the cost info, I can't do it. Accredo has a nifty way to doing this -- they don't enter any info into the system so when I call back to verify anything there's no record of what info I was given! For the drug I'm on (Copaxone), the cost varies from $4400 for the brand name and $310 for the generic (glatirimer acetate). My new prescription is for the generic, but even there the prices I've been quoted aren't consistent and have varied from $310 to almost $500. As I've said earlier, I won't be signing up for Accredo next year.
